Pylon Technologies Co., Ltd. (SHA:688063)
China flag China · Delayed Price · Currency is CNY
40.68
+0.59 (1.47%)
Apr 29, 2025, 2:45 PM CST

Pylon Technologies Ratios and Metrics

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2017 - 2019
Period Ending
Apr '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2017 - 2019
Market Capitalization
9,5969,58618,58048,87730,50440,046
Upgrade
Market Cap Growth
-37.41%-48.40%-61.99%60.23%-23.83%-
Upgrade
Enterprise Value
3,6813,74612,53147,93428,80839,837
Upgrade
Last Close Price
40.0940.0574.36218.99136.48178.76
Upgrade
PE Ratio
-233.2036.0338.4096.48145.90
Upgrade
Forward PE
30.6229.7710.4028.8344.33-
Upgrade
PS Ratio
4.774.785.638.1314.7935.75
Upgrade
PB Ratio
1.051.041.9511.3410.2714.65
Upgrade
P/TBV Ratio
1.071.061.9811.7310.3514.76
Upgrade
P/FCF Ratio
43.4145.35-275.81-296.54
Upgrade
P/OCF Ratio
14.9613.6017.3351.26-142.68
Upgrade
EV/Sales Ratio
1.831.873.807.9713.9735.57
Upgrade
EV/EBITDA Ratio
39.4028.0327.0532.8380.24113.93
Upgrade
EV/EBIT Ratio
--38.4634.6488.64121.14
Upgrade
EV/FCF Ratio
16.6517.72-270.49-294.99
Upgrade
Debt / Equity Ratio
0.050.060.050.160.110.02
Upgrade
Debt / EBITDA Ratio
5.303.371.000.470.890.16
Upgrade
Debt / FCF Ratio
2.242.59-3.96-0.41
Upgrade
Asset Turnover
0.170.170.330.970.550.56
Upgrade
Inventory Turnover
2.212.122.293.763.343.78
Upgrade
Quick Ratio
4.944.644.791.241.865.34
Upgrade
Current Ratio
5.605.315.401.742.795.93
Upgrade
Return on Equity (ROE)
-0.06%0.41%7.45%34.97%11.09%17.27%
Upgrade
Return on Assets (ROA)
-0.77%-0.32%2.01%14.00%5.43%10.25%
Upgrade
Return on Capital (ROIC)
-0.92%-0.39%2.71%20.80%6.67%12.55%
Upgrade
Return on Capital Employed (ROCE)
--3.10%29.60%10.40%12.00%
Upgrade
Earnings Yield
-0.01%0.43%2.77%2.60%1.04%0.69%
Upgrade
FCF Yield
2.30%2.21%-0.69%0.36%-2.58%0.34%
Upgrade
Dividend Yield
1.20%1.12%1.00%0.71%0.33%0.22%
Upgrade
Payout Ratio
-441.44%75.31%8.21%27.28%1.11%
Upgrade
Buyback Yield / Dilution
8.91%0.58%-11.80%-0.26%-33.26%-3.31%
Upgrade
Total Shareholder Return
10.11%1.71%-10.80%0.45%-32.94%-3.08%
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.